About Jim Fulkerson

Jim Fulkerson is the Director of Lean Production Systems at Harley-Davidson Motor Company, where he has worked since 2010. He has extensive experience in lean manufacturing and has held various roles at General Motors and other organizations, contributing to significant transformational programs in production and leadership.

Current Role at Harley-Davidson

Jim Fulkerson serves as the Director of Lean Production Systems at Harley-Davidson Motor Company. He has held this position since 2010, contributing to the company's operational efficiency and production processes for over 14 years. In this role, he designed a global Lean assessment tool aimed at facilitating structured process improvements and ensuring sustainability within the organization.

Previous Experience in Lean Production

Prior to his current role, Jim Fulkerson worked at various organizations where he focused on Lean production methodologies. He was a Managing Partner at Planet LEAN from 2009 to 2010 and served as a Lean Liaison/Consultant at NUMMI from 2002 to 2004. His experience also includes multiple positions at General Motors, where he worked as a Process Engineering Manager, Production Manager, Production Planner, and Throughput Manager.

Educational Background

Jim Fulkerson has a strong educational foundation in engineering and business. He earned a Bachelor of Science in Electrical Engineering (BSEE) from Kettering University, followed by a Master of Science in Electrical Engineering (MSEE) from Princeton University. He also completed Executive Training at Stanford Graduate School of Business, focusing on Supply Chain Strategies and Leadership, as well as Leading Change and Organizational Renewal.

Leadership Development Initiatives

Fulkerson has developed and delivered significant leadership development programs. He created a multi-week Lean Transformational program for Production and Support teams, impacting approximately 3,500 manufacturing employees globally. Additionally, he delivered a transformational program for 150 senior leaders across six manufacturing facilities, aimed at enhancing leadership skills within a Lean environment.
